Mission & Vision
Mission
To foster the delivery of primary and preventive health services to the people in Vermont and New Hampshire, with special emphasis on the medically underserved. A primary goal is to interact effectively and substantively with federal, regional, and state policymakers, funders, and payers on behalf of members and the communities they serve in order to maximize the members' efforts to provide comprehensive, culturally competent services to the medically underserved and for the benefit of the general public.
Vision
To promote health care access for all.
About Bi-State Primary Care Association
Bi-State Primary Care Association (Bi-State) is a private, 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ization with a broad membership of thirty-three organizations in Vermont and New Hampshire that provide and/or support community-based primary health care services.  A “voice” for the medically underserved, Bi-State members include community health centers, rural health clinics, private and hospital-supported primary care practices, community action programs, health care for the homeless programs, area health education centers, clinics for the uninsured, and social service agencies.
Bi-State works with federal, state, and regional health policy organizations and policymakers, foundations, and payers to develop strategies, policies, and programs that promote and sustain community-based, primary health care services. With offices in Concord, New Hampshire, and Montpelier, Vermont, Bi-State provides advocacy, technical assistance, education and training, networking opportunities, and resource and information services.
Bi-State's nonprofit Recruitment Center provides workforce assistance and candidate referrals to federally qualified health centers, rural health clinics, and private and hospital-sponsored physician practices throughout Vermont and New Hampshire.  The Recruitment Center focuses on the recruitment and retention of primary care providers including phys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ants and dental hygienists. The staff is a resource for employers and candidates regarding the eligibility requirements and availability of recruitment incentive programs such as state educational loan repayment, Conrad State 30, and National Health Service Corps programs.
